Subject: Markdown pipeline cut-over complete — on-call notes

Hi,

The Quillrender markdown pipeline finished its cut-over to the Ferngate cluster at 23:15 tonight. All renderer workers were drained gracefully, the sanitizer cache was rebuilt, and the golden-document suite passed without diffs. If you're paged overnight, check the renderer queue depth first — the old alert thresholds still apply. The service is now running with the configuration values shown below.

settings of fafop-tadug:
RALIR_PIN=7786
RALIR_TENANT=oliion
RALIR_METRICS_HOST=metrics.ralir.halixsys.internal
RALIR_SEAL=seal_1b9f28d0
RALIR_STANDBY_TEAM=quenys

Night-shift staff: Floor 4 of the Tellhaven Building opens this week. After 21:00, access is via the rear stairwell only; the lifts are locked out overnight during the settling period. Complete a walk-through of the new floor once per shift and log it. The stairwell keypad accepts the code below.

badge for yahop-fawep: bdg-XBKXI-68071

## Account Recovery: Pagination Notes

When rebuilding a user's plugin index after recovery, the Lattervane API returns results in pages of 50. Pass the `cursor` value from each response to fetch the next page; an empty cursor means you're done. Do not cache cursors across recovery sessions — they expire. If the recovery job stalls mid-pagination, restart it using the passphrase below.

unlock words, baguf-badug: aldath-ralwyn-gilath-oliys-sorius-raleth-pelmir-praeth-lamix-druvan-siliel-fraax-queniel